Are global emerging markets undervalued gems amid today's tech boom, or does the headline discount mask risk and volatility? In this Masterclass a panel of experts dissect shifting perceptions, portfolio strategies, and where growth is truly emerging outside the US. Hear how the AI investment story differs across regions, why political risk remains stubbornly embedded, and the surprises panellists have seen in market resilience.

Learning outcomes:
- How to size investment positions and avoid too much stock concentration in portfolios
- How AI and technology are transforming the emerging economies
- How to analyse political risk and factor it in to stock selection
